Had dinner Tuesday night at Gaetano's in Denver. This was the headquarters of the Smaldone family from 1947 through the early 1990s. There are photos of the Smaldones all over the restaurant, and a Denver org chart on the bathroom wall (the previous owners sent me a large laminated copy of this one a few years back- its very cool). The current owners gave me a tour of the basement and showed me the hidden rooms where the Smaldones ran card and carps games, as well as the entrance to an underground tunnel that dates back to Prohibition.

The resto was bought a few years ago by the Breckenridge brewery group. It's an interesting mix of original decor with a modern twist.
